Sodium Polyacrylate(PAAS)

Polyacrylic Acid Sodium (PAAS)
CAS no.:  9003-04-7 
Structural Formula:
 
 
Properties:
PAAS is innoxious and soluble in water, it can be used in situations of alkaline and high concentration without scale sediment. PAAS can disperse the microcrystals or microsand of calcium carbonate, calcium phosphate and calcium sulfate. PAAS is used as scale inhibition and dispersant for circulating cool water system, papermaking, weave, dyeing, ceramic, painting, etc.

Usage:
PAAS can be used as scale inhibitor and dispersant in circulating cool water systems in power plants, iron & steel factories, chemical fertilizer plants, refineries and air conditioning systems. Dosage should be in accordance with water quality and equipment materials. When used alone, 2-15mg/L is preferred. When used as dispersant, the dosage should be determined by experiment.

Sodium of Polyaspartic Acid (PASP)
CAS: 181828-06-835608-40-6                
Molecular weight:  1000-5000
Molecular Formula:   C4H6NO3(C4H5NO3M2)C4H6NO4            
Structural Formula:
 
 
Properties:
PASP is a water soluble polymer. It is a green water treatment agent, with properties of non-phosphor, non-nitrogen, non-pollution and fully biodegradation. PASP has good scale inhibition on calcium carbonate, calcium sulfate, barium sulfate, calcium phosphate, etc.. Its scale inhibition rate for calcium carbonate is 100%. Moreover, PASP has dispersion and corrosion inhibition properties to metal equipment.
PASP is an alternative of phosphor-containing Water Treatment Chemicals, avoiding water system eutrophication and second pollution.

Usage:
PASP can be used as scale and corrosion inhibitor in industrial circulating cool water system, boiler water, reverse osmosis, oilfield water and desalination plant. The effects will be even better than ordinary organophosphines when used in situation of high hardness, high alkaline, high pH value and high concentration index. When built with PBTCA, the synergism is obvious.
Due to its green and non-pollution to environment, PASP can be used as accessory ingredients in daily and fine chemicals.
PASP can be used in agricultural as nutrient absorption intensifier to improve the production of vegetable, melon and fruit, and flowers. When used together with pesticide, its effects will be improved.
